
After what felt like an eternal wait, last night we finally got a look at the PlayStation 5 - but something that really didn't take long was the appearance of hundreds upon hundreds of PS5 memes. As is tradition, the internet immediately came up with a range of extremely silly reactions to the console, and if your Twitter feed wasn't already full of them - well, let me help you out.
One of the first things people seemed to pick up on was that the console has some strangely villainous vibes, possibly because of the white flares at the top, which look like a Dracula-esque collar. We were quickly treated to Sauron, Yu-Gi-Oh!'s Seto Kaiba and Dr. Heinz "Doof" Doofenshmirtz from Phineas and Ferb.
